Setup, Compatibility & Care
Initial Setup:
- Unpack the laptop and connect the AC adapter to the device and a power outlet.
- Press the power button to turn on the laptop.
- Follow the on-screen prompts to complete the Windows 11 Pro setup, including selecting your region, keyboard layout, and connecting to a Wi-Fi network.
- Sign in with your Microsoft account or create a local account as prompted.
- HP recommends installing available Windows and HP driver updates for optimal performance and security.
Compatibility:
The HP ProBook 440 G11 runs Windows 11 Pro, ensuring broad compatibility with most business software and peripherals. It features USB 3.2 Gen 1 Type-A and Type-C ports, HDMI 2.1, and an Ethernet port, supporting a variety of external devices and displays.
Care and Maintenance:
- Cleaning: Use a soft, lint-free cloth slightly dampened with water or an approved electronics cleaner to wipe down the exterior and screen. Avoid harsh chemicals and liquids.
- Ventilation: Ensure the laptop's vents are clear of dust and obstructions to prevent overheating. Periodically clean the vents using compressed air.
- Battery Care: Avoid exposing the laptop to extreme temperatures. For optimal battery health, consider adjusting power settings or avoiding keeping it plugged in at 100% charge for extended periods when not necessary.
- Software Updates: Regularly install operating system and driver updates to maintain security and performance.
